Bathroom Fan Repair in Denver, CO
Bathroom fan repair services address issues related to ventilation fans within residential bathrooms, ensuring proper airflow and moisture control. These projects typically involve diagnosing and fixing problems such as noisy operation, insufficient airflow, fan failure, or electrical issues. Homeowners often seek this service when experiencing persistent humidity, mold growth, or unpleasant odors that indicate the bathroom fan is not functioning correctly. Understanding the specific symptoms and the age or type of the existing fan can help property owners communicate effectively when requesting repairs.
Before requesting bathroom fan repair, property owners should consider the age and condition of the current ventilation system, as well as any specific issues like unusual noises or reduced airflow. It is helpful to know whether the fan is hardwired or plug-in, and if there have been recent electrical problems or water damage. Clarifying these details can assist in determining whether repairs are suitable or if a replacement might be necessary to restore proper bathroom ventilation and prevent potential damage caused by excess moisture.

Bathroom Fan Repair Questions
Why is my bathroom fan not turning on? It could be due to a faulty switch, a blown fuse, or a wiring issue that needs inspection.
How can I tell if my bathroom fan needs repair? Signs include persistent noise, insufficient airflow, or the fan not operating at all during use.
What causes bathroom fans to stop working? Common causes include electrical problems, debris buildup, or worn-out motor components.
Is it necessary to replace a broken bathroom fan? Replacement is recommended if the fan is beyond repair or no longer effectively ventilates the space.
